This loafer features a striped teal and pink Guatemalan weave. The fabric is hand-woven on back-strap looms by expert weavers in the Guatemalan highlands. Leather sole. Heel cap is made from recycled tire. This style runs true to size. With wear, these shoes will soften, conform, and mold to your foot.
